On Friday, one of the lead investigators in the case, Assistant Commissioner Detective Sergeant Marapo, took the witness stand and made shocking revelations about what Selaolo told him whilst interviewing her.
Marapo testified that Selaolo confessed to burning Clifford after binding him during a fabricated 'game', though her defence asserts the confession was extracted under torture.
